Is Online High School Right for My Teen? A Parent’s Guide to Making the Decision

Explore the factors to consider when deciding if online high school is suitable for your teenager, addressing concerns about feasibility, motivation, and socialization.

1. Is Online High School Feasible for Your Family?

Before enrolling your teen in an online high school, it’s crucial to assess whether it’s a practical fit for your family’s lifestyle. Online learning requires a significant shift in routine, with your child spending more time at home. If you have a stay-at-home parent who can provide supervision and support, this may be a smoother transition. However, it’s important to consider your child’s individual needs.

Online programs may not offer the same range of resources as traditional schools. If your teen requires specialized tutoring or additional academic support, can you provide it or afford to hire someone? Also, be prepared for your own involvement in the learning process, as online schooling often requires parental oversight and participation in regular meetings with teachers or advisors.

2. Is Your Teen Motivated Enough for Online Learning?

Success in online high school hinges on self-motivation. Unlike traditional classrooms with teachers constantly overseeing students, online learning demands that teens take initiative and responsibility for their studies. Consider your teen’s learning style and habits. Are they self-directed and capable of staying focused without constant supervision? If your teen struggles with motivation in a traditional setting, online learning may exacerbate the issue.

Open communication is key. Discuss the pros and cons of online high school with your teen. If the decision is theirs, they might be more motivated to succeed. Set clear expectations and establish a structured routine to help them stay on track. 3. How Will Your Teen Stay Connected Socially?

Socialization is a crucial aspect of adolescent development. While online high schools like Forest Trail Academy offer virtual communities and social activities, some teens may still crave in-person interactions.

Consider how your teen typically socializes. If they rely on school for their social life, explore alternative options like local sports teams, clubs, or community organizations. Many states also allow online students to participate in extracurricular activities at traditional schools.

For teens who struggle with negative peer pressure, online school can provide a safe haven. However, ensure you offer alternative social outlets to replace those they may lose by not attending a traditional school.
